Can anyone give me any advice. I am taking cerazette and femoston 2/10. I am 49.
Flushes almost gone and I can sleep for hours but I am always exhausted. It is a whole body exhaustion all the time and can just suddenly nod off anywhere at anytime.
It is really getting me down. I have had thyroid etc checked and all fine.
You may well be taking far too much progesterone! Cerazette is known for reducing oestrogen levels which you are replacing with Femoston but also giving yourself even more prog. No wonder you are exhausted - progesterone and synthetic progestogens are sedatives!
I would suggest coming off the Cerazette and using another form of contraception eg the Mirena coil - and then you could take oestrogen only tablets, patch or gel. I would do this before you even think about testosterone and see how you get on. T is definitely something to think about further down the line once you've reduced the prog in your system. Because of all that prog too you probably don't know where in menopause you are either?
The other alternative is to take the pill - you are just about OK age-wise. There are two which are similar to HRT - Qlaira and Zoely - which will also suppress the cycle but will give you a more consistent dose of oestrogen. Qlaira for example only has 2 tablet free days.
